Quote:
Originally Posted by Dizzi45Z View Post
Or accidentally having duplicates of files? I think it is an obvious answer that most people would prefer the accident of duplicates over not having the files at all.
When we have shared storage, etc. it's more than a duplicate file issue. Different departments can be working on the same audio -- if a fix is made by one user that only happened to their local files instead of referencing the shared batch, it can be a massive problem to untangle at a later stage. And though you may look at basic band/song recording, dialogue mics/production mic recordings can be massive for a feature production. I can't even remember if you can cancel out of a copy over of audio files.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Dizzi45Z View Post
For cases where people are wanting to have files referenced rather than copied, it is likely a case where the project stays on the same computer. This means the preference only needs to be changed once.
Nope. There are departments (sound effect editors, foley, dialogue, adr, etc.) In addition there are mix assistants. For mixes, I'll often have one or two assistants assembling mix sessions pulling together recordings into templates, routing, etc before I get the session that then re-references local files.

Quote:
Originally Posted by Dizzi45Z View Post
In the case of people needing the files to always exist on their portable hard drive wherever they go, they will be dealing with multiple Pro Tools setups meaning that they would have to check that preference on many computer setups.
I always tell new users/clients to bring files only using Save Copy in (with copy audio files checked.)
Even when working on recording dates, at breaks, I do a Save Copy to a backup portable.
It's the cleanest/securest way to make sure the whole session is transferred. Every user should learn to do that if/when they move complete projects.
